PizzaExpress Celebrates Opening At East Midlands Designer Outlet

Pizza lovers and bargain hunters are in for a treat with the opening of a brand new PizzaExpress restaurant at East Midlands Designer Outlet, South Normanton.


The new restaurant, located off junction 28 of the M1, can seat 170 people and means jobs for 30 new team members, comprising seven pizzaiolos and 18 waiters and waitresses.  An estimated 1,000 kilos of dough will be used in the first month as the team prepares to serve up 5,000 pizzas and 1,000 portions of PizzaExpress’ iconic Dough Balls.

In addition, the new restaurant will become the first PizzaExpress restaurant to trial a new breakfast menu to customers.  The tempting menu includes delicious, Italian pastries, which can be served with any hot drink for just £3.50, oven baked eggs made to order, and Rotolini – PizzaExpress’ famous dough, folded and filled with a free range egg and the best PizzaExpress fillings, and served straight from the oven.  All dishes can be ordered to go or enjoyed in the restaurant between 8.30am and 11.30am and bargain hunters can collect stamps so, after five breakfasts, the sixth is free.*


Zsuzs Orban, manager of PizzaExpress East Midlands Designer Outlet, said, “We will have a beautiful new restaurant and can’t wait to show it off to customers. We have a friendly and enthusiastic team who are looking forward to welcoming everyone over a delicious pizza – or even breakfast!”


PizzaExpress exciting spring/summer menu has plenty of new options, including even more low calorie mains and desserts, a new range of premium pizzas, called Romana65, the return of some classic salads, the introduction of new salads, new gluten-free recipes and summery desserts.


PizzaExpress is also, for only the second time in its 50 year history, giving budding chefs the chance to create their own pizza.  The winning creation will appear on the menu at over 440 PizzaExpress restaurants across the UK later this year.
